Settlement Discussions
At all times, it is important to continue to explore the possibility of a negotiated settlement. It saves time, legal costs and the potential stress of giving evidence at Court. The vast majority of cases are resolved by way of a negotiated settlement between the parties.
Settlement can be achieved at any time after the claim has been properly investigated and quantified. The case can be settled before or after Court Proceedings have been commenced. Sometimes a mediator is appointed to help achieve settlement. Often written offers to settle for a specific amount are made by both sides.
The Defendant may make offers on any part of the case, for example admit the treatment received was negligent but that this did not cause your injury, and may still dispute the amount of compensation being claimed.
Any negotiations leading to settlement of your claim will need to take account of all aspects of the case and the possible levels of compensation in all the different heads of claim being pursued.
